Not all growth is loud, viral, or immediately visible, and that does not mean it is not working.
In this episode of Fuck Around & Get Paid, I explore why the smallest steps we take matter more than we think. From skills we have quietly developed to creations that did not seem to go anywhere at the time, nothing we have done was wasted.
I share how we can reframe our progress using the concept of the Lego Business, and how to recognize the invisible wins that are actively building our confidence, capacity, and next level in life and business.

Reflection Questions
(Download the worksheet version of these questions: jenliss.com/bonus
- What has shifted for you in the last six months, even if it feels small?
- What skills have I learned?
- Where have you stretched yourself, even if it's a small stretch?
- What have we created that still exists, even if it did not take off?
- What small win actually changed us?
